Output e66cf6865341c216010cc663aa5256147c7ca6e36c513e800406bf6baeaa04c7:0

value
53182
script pubkey
OP_0 OP_PUSHBYTES_20 57023630925ce2432a4438f143fe9782e398d33f
address
bc1q2uprvvyjtn3yx2jy8rc58l5hst3e35elfzghw5
transaction
e66cf6865341c216010cc663aa5256147c7ca6e36c513e800406bf6baeaa04c7
spent
true